Curry College vs Wentworth Institute of Technology

Curry College is a private college in Milton, MA, and Wentworth Institute of Technology is a private institute in Boston, MA. Curry College is the more selective of the two, admitting about 88% of applicants against 91% at Wentworth Institute of Technology. Curry College is the cheaper of the two after aid, averaging about $29,207 a year against $34,170 at Wentworth Institute of Technology. About 68% of students graduate at Wentworth Institute of Technology, compared with 50% at Curry College. Ten years after enrolling, Wentworth Institute of Technology alumni earn a median of about $82,721, against $54,400 for Curry College.

What is the full cost of attendance at Curry College and Wentworth Institute of Technology?
Before aid, Wentworth Institute of Technology costs about $61,096 a year and Curry College about $64,020. That is the sticker price; most students pay less once grants and scholarships are applied.
Which is cheaper for a family earning under $30,000, Curry College or Wentworth Institute of Technology?
Curry College. Families earning under $30,000 a year pay about $23,806 there, against about $27,018 at Wentworth Institute of Technology. Aid is income-tested, so this can differ from the average price and from the sticker price.
Which is bigger, Curry College or Wentworth Institute of Technology?
Wentworth Institute of Technology is the larger of the two, with about 3,747 undergraduates against 1,780 at Curry College.
Does Curry College or Wentworth Institute of Technology have a better graduation rate?
Wentworth Institute of Technology has the higher graduation rate, at about 68% against 50% at Curry College.
Do graduates of Curry College or Wentworth Institute of Technology earn more?
Wentworth Institute of Technology alumni earn more on average: a median of about $82,721 ten years after enrolling, against about $54,400 for Curry College. Earnings vary far more by major than by school.
Do Curry College and Wentworth Institute of Technology require SAT or ACT scores?
Curry College is test optional, so scores are considered only if you choose to send them. Wentworth Institute of Technology is test optional, so scores are considered only if you choose to send them.
What SAT scores do Curry College and Wentworth Institute of Technology look for?
The middle 50% of admitted students score 1050–1230 at Curry College and 1110–1320 at Wentworth Institute of Technology. A quarter of admitted students scored below those ranges.
